It is extremely important that entrepreneurs understand what accounts payable are, and how to keep track of them their accounting system says Edmonton bookkeeping. By understanding how their accounts payable works, entrepreneurs can keep track of the payments that they need to make, so that they can ensure that they are payments to their vendors are done in a timely manner, and they avoid double-paying invoices.

The first thing that entrepreneurs should understand is what and accounts payable is. It is a liability for an amount they owe to any vendor for goods or services that they have purchased and not paid for yet. It is any purchase that they have made and was not paid right away. Examples of accounts payable could be office supplies that were ordered and delivered had an invoice sent, or even utility bills and bills like phone or Internet. These are all considered accounts payable. There considered short term loans but should be kept separate from other longer-term loans such as bank loans or vehicle loans.

A business owner should expect to see the accounts payable show up on their balance sheets in the liability section. It will stay in that area of their balance sheet until they have made the payments. When they do make the payments, Edmonton bookkeeping says that they should see that while their cash on the balance sheet decreases, so should the amount owing in the accounts payable section. Any time the business owner pays their vendors, they should watch the balance sheet to ensure that the cash that has been dispersed matches the amount that they owe is decreased by.

In order for entrepreneurs to have a very organized system of receiving invoices, they should understand a system called a three-way match. There are three different reports that a business owner should get when they make a purchase, at various points of the purchase. By keeping track of each of these reports, they can ensure that they are receiving products properly, and entering in what they owe to their accounting software like QuickBooks accurately and timely. The first thing that entrepreneurs should understand they will receive when they make a purchase, is a purchase order. This is prepared by the seller, and its purpose is to communicate to the purchaser what is being ordered. A proper purchase order should include a reference number, the date that the purchase was made, the company name, the vendor name, as well as a contact name and phone number. The purchase order should include specifics of the purchase such as the description of the item that is being purchased, the quantity, the unit price as well as the final price, the shipping method and the date needed by. There might be other components of the purchase order, depending on the company and the product being purchased says Edmonton bookkeeping. When entrepreneurs make a purchase, they should expect to receive a purchase order, and keep track of it carefully.

The second thing that entrepreneurs will receive is a receiving report. This is a document that entrepreneurs should expect to receive along with the product that is shipped. Should have all of the information that matches the purchase order, except when it comes to the items that were included, it should only include the items that were shipped. This is vital says Edmonton bookkeeping for business owners to keep track of because they may have received a partial order. Partial orders will mean entrepreneurs will get multiple receiving reports. When an entrepreneur receives this report, they should match it to their purchase order, and ensure that they have received all parts of the purchase.

Once all of the parts of the purchase have been sent and received, the supplier will provide an invoice to the purchaser. This is going to tell entrepreneurs the total amount that they owe, and this is the amount that business owners should put into the accounting software that they are using. They should ensure that the purchase order and the receiving report matches, and all components are received, once that is the case then they can verify the accuracy of the invoice.

By understanding this three-way matching system, Edmonton bookkeeping says that entrepreneurs can ensure that the invoices that they receive are accurate, and include everything that they purchased, that nothing was left shipped and that the invoice reflects that.
